1. Each of the bonds issued under section 357.20 shall meet all of the following requirements:
a. The bond shall be numbered.
b. The bond shall have printed upon its face that it is a benefited water district bond, stating the county and the number of the district for which it is issued, and the date of maturity.
c. The bond shall state that it is issued pursuant to a resolution of the board of supervisors, and that it is to be paid for only from a special assessment and taxes levied as provided under section 357.22 for that purpose within the district for which the bond is issued.
2. The provisions of sections 468.76 and 468.78 shall govern the issuance of these bonds except that the contractor will not be paid anything on the work until its completion and final acceptance.
